The Core Components: AgriStack and Farmer ID

At the heart of this digital revolution lies AgriStack, a collection of technologies and digital databases that will create unified farmer profiles and streamline agricultural services. The cornerstone of this initiative is the introduction of a unique Farmer ID, which will serve as a digital identity for every farmer in the country, similar to how Aadhaar functions for general identification purposes.

The Farmer ID system will integrate multiple data points including land records, soil health information, cropping patterns, and historical yield data. This comprehensive digital profile will enable personalized service delivery to farmers based on their specific needs and circumstances. The integration of various agricultural databases will eliminate the current fragmentation of farmer information across different government departments and schemes.

Implementation Strategy and Timeline

The implementation of the Digital Agriculture Mission follows a phased approach, with pilot projects already underway in 12 states across India. These initial implementations are testing the technological infrastructure and operational protocols before nationwide rollout. The government has set an ambitious target to cover all agricultural regions within the next three to five years.

Key technological partners including Microsoft, Amazon, and several Indian tech startups are collaborating with the government to develop the necessary digital infrastructure. The mission will leverage artificial intelligence, blockchain technology, and Internet of Things (IoT) devices to create a seamless digital ecosystem for farmers. These technologies will enable real-time monitoring of crops, soil conditions, and weather patterns, providing farmers with actionable insights to optimize their agricultural practices.

Expected Benefits and Impact on Farmers

The Digital Agriculture Mission promises numerous benefits for India's farming community. One of the most significant advantages is the simplification of access to government schemes and subsidies. Farmers will no longer need to navigate complex bureaucratic procedures, as the integrated system will automatically identify eligible beneficiaries and facilitate direct benefit transfers.

Another major benefit involves improved market access and price realization. The digital platform will connect farmers directly with buyers, processors, and exporters, reducing their dependence on intermediaries and ensuring better prices for their produce. Real-time market information and price trends will be accessible through mobile applications and other digital interfaces.

The mission also addresses critical risk management aspects through enhanced insurance and credit facilities. Insurance companies and banks will be able to assess risk more accurately using the comprehensive farmer profiles, leading to better insurance products and easier access to credit. This is particularly important given the vulnerability of Indian agriculture to climate change and unpredictable weather patterns.

Data Privacy and Security Considerations

Recognizing the sensitivity of agricultural data, the government has implemented robust data protection measures and privacy safeguards. Farmers will have complete control over their data and must provide explicit consent before any information is shared with third parties. The system incorporates advanced encryption technologies and follows strict data governance protocols to prevent unauthorized access and misuse.

The implementation follows a federated architecture where data remains with respective states and departments, with the central system accessing information only when required for specific services. This approach maintains data sovereignty while enabling seamless service delivery across different jurisdictions and administrative boundaries.
